Make Your Website Stand Out From the Crowd

Arrive founder Jonathan Negrini shares some quick tips with the Tallahassee Democrat on optimizing your website.

By now, with the whole world surfing the Web for everything from real estate to groceries, businesses small and large understand online success depends on being found at the top of the search engines.

Recent studies show searchers are inclined to click on the first 10 results. Period. This explains why the first page of search engine results is considered to be such a valuable piece of "advertising real estate".

Despite the billions of sites competing for attention, ranking in the first page of search results can be achieved through strategic search engine marketing. This means understanding buzz words like Web site optimization, search engine submission and pay-per-click advertising. Of course, there are tips and tricks to help stay afloat. And they are things you can do yourself.

It's about content, content, content!

Search engines read content. Write your Web text thinking what searchers would type into a search engine to find your business. Then make sure those keywords are there as many times as possible. Search engines use "spiders" or "robots" to crawl through content, including text as well as some scripts and codes in place behind the scenes. Making sure you have strong keywords in text is vital when a searcher types in those keywords.

Choosing the right keywords

Choosing efficient keywords is one of the most important (and difficult) steps in search engine marketing. The first step in choosing your keywords is to evaluate your site's message. Think of what a little kid would type into Google or Yahoo to find your business. Probably not "Joe Smith Realtor in Tallahassee Specializing in Commercial Real Estate Transactions." Most likely they would type something like "Realtor Tallahassee" and go from there. Take that phrase and think about what makes your business special.

Picking an effective keyword doesn't necessarily mean that it is the most popularly searched term ever, but one that sends the right kind of customers to your site by making your business appear at the top of the rankings.

Make your images count

Images can add a nice touch to any site, giving a creative way to reach potential customers. However, for search engines, images can be a nightmare. As advanced and high-tech as search engines would like to brag that they are, spiders or robots cannot see images. Any fancy image links or graphics or slide shows you may use may be why your business is not showing up on the search engines. But there are ways around this problem.

* If your link set or navigation is an image, make sure you have normal text links somewhere on your site.

* Make sure your images have "ALT" tags. ALT tags are little snippets of code in the image code that allow you to put in keywords that describe what the picture is. The more descriptive keywords you use, the better.
